Choosing uPVC Replacement Window Handles

Nearly all customers agree that these upvc replacement window handles are easy to install and feel as good quality. It's important to know that the handle you choose for your window has to be appropriate for your.

The step height is the most crucial factor. It is the distance between the handle and the frame or base. Other factors to consider are lockable styles and mechanisms.

Replacement parts

There is a variety of replacement window handles made of upvc available to buy. There are a variety of styles and colors to choose from, and you're certain to find something that is compatible with the windows you have. It's easy for you to buy something on impulse, especially when the handle breaks. Therefore, it is best to look over a few aspects before purchasing a replacement. The first thing to think about is what type of upvc handle you have now and what the difference between the types is. The table below lists the most commonly used handles so that you can select the best one to suit your window made of upvc.

The majority of double glazed window replacement-glazed windows have epag handles. They are usually attached to the frame by two screws that screw in from both above and below.

They come with a spindle bar on the back which can come in a variety of sizes. This will determine the way they operate (either left or right handed). It's important to take the measurements of the handle you need to ensure you purchase the appropriate replacement.

Typically fixed by two bolts similar to the Espag handle, but they have a lower projection from the frame, which means that the handle will not poke through your blinds. This is a great choice when you want the handle to blend in with your blinds and have upvc windows.

Cockspur handles are similar to Espag handles but they have a nose that is closed over a wedge, which is placed on the frame of the window. This kind of handle can be typically found on older windows made of upvc as well as on some wooden windows.

Tilt and turn handles are typically found on casement windows and can be operated by turning the handle or pushing at the top of the window. This lets you open the window from inside and clean it from outside without having to climb a ladder or walk across the fence. They are also a great alternative for those with limited mobility. They can be an excellent way to increase security and accessibility within the home.

Hints and tips

There are a number of different types of uPVC window handles, and lots of people will have to replace them at some moment. It's important to have some tips and tricks that will make the job easier.

The first thing to do is to determine what kind of handle you have at home. Depending on the type of handle and locking mechanism, it might be necessary for you to replace the handle and lock. For instance, if the shoot bolts (espag) and roller cams are seizing or jammed and sizing, you'll have to replace them, as well as the handle itself.

Thankfully, the majority uPVC handles follow industry standards and are very alike. This makes replacing them a relatively simple process. First, take off the screws on the handles. They are typically pozidrive screws. Once the screw covers are removed, you will be able to dismantle the handle.

If you've got the handle separated it is a good idea to make a note of how much of the spindle is protruding from the base of the handle. This will enable you to determine the length of the spindle for the replacement handle. Simply measure the length the square peg sticks out of the bottom of handle.

This is especially important for inline uPVC windows handles, as they are always straight and will only open to the left or right. They aren't able to function in the middle. If you're unsure of the kind of handle you have in your home, it might be a good idea to take an existing handle from your neighbour's home and observe how it functions to get an idea.

You can also determine the handiness of a uPVC window by observing how the handle spins when it is in use. Handed handles can be turned either clockwise or counter-clockwise. If you're not sure then ask someone to open the window using the handle and see what happens.

Take a measurement of the spindle

It isn't easy to select the correct replacement handle for your window because there aren't all handles that have the same size. The spindle is what operates the locking mechanism inside the window and it is important that when fitting a new handle, upvc replacement window handles you measure the spindle length accurately to ensure that it fits. There are a variety of types of uPVC window handles that work in different ways, therefore it is crucial that you know what type of handle you have and the type of locking system.

The spindle of the handle extends out from the handle's rear and is attached to the lock gearbox within the window frame. When you turn the handle, it then turns the lock in the gearbox and opens the window. They are typically used on uPVC casement windows. They can be locked using keys to give extra security.

Cockspur handles are equipped with an "nose" that is closed over the striker block in a wedge shape on the frame. They are typically found on older double-glazed uPVC windows. They are also fairly simple and they can be locked using keys. It can be more difficult to replace these handles since they are not as popular as the espagnolette handles.

If you have a tilt and turn uPVC window, you'll need to get a special type of uPVC replacement handle that has an entirely different locking mechanism. The handle will tilt the window and allow it to be turned around to fully open it. You must choose an opening handle that has an opening of at least 55mm in order to be able reach the window frame.

The same method can be used to remove and replace the uPVC handle. However, you'll need to be cautious when unscrewing it. You may need to open the window a bit larger than normal to ensure that you reach both screws that are fixing it to the frame. After you have installed your new uPVC handles and verified that they are in the proper position then tighten the screws and then test the lock to ensure it is working properly.

Replace the handle with the new one.

Once you have the right replacement handle, it should be easy to screw it into place. It will require a screwdriver and an electric one could be a lot easier. It is important to not overtighten the screws while screwing them in. This can cause the handle or knob to become warped.

The other important step when fitting the new handle is to put in the spindle. The spindle is a part which runs through the handle to operate the locking mechanism of the window. It is crucial that it is installed correctly since it will ensure that the window can be shut and opened securely.
